
How come in an ecosystem, energy is said to flow, while nutrients are said to cycle?

Hint: An ecosystem is a group of living organisms that communicate as a system, in combination with the nonliving components of their environment. By means of nutrient cycles and energy flows, these biotic and abiotic components are connected together.
Complete answer:
Between flow and cycle, there is a significant distinction. Cycle is a path that stays the same in which the resulting thing cannot be reduced, but it changes the state and shapes and can be reversed to its original state. In an energy ecosystem, the form of energy just changes. For instance, when peddling, muscular energy is converted into mechanical energy when we ride. That's why it is called the "flow" of energy. Nutrients have a definitive period of termination. It is possible to build them and kill or even recycle them. That is why we say "cycle" of nutrients because there is a cycle of something with a start and end. Energy changes from one form to another. Therefore it is said as energy flow and not energy cycle. The nutrients are used up or recycled by living beings. Hence, nutrient cycle is named.
Note:
There is a loss of energy all along the route during the movement of energy across successive trophic stages in an ecosystem. There is no 100 percent transition of energy. Nutrients migrate into biotic, plant and animal supplies of biomass from abiotic nutrient stores, such as the soil and the atmosphere. The nutrients are then recycled, after death and decomposition, within the ecosystem.
